BAE Unveils Anti-Jamming GPS Receiver

BAE Systems said it has developed a jam-proof receiver that provides uninterrupted operation of GPS for air, land and sea platforms.
During tests of the system, the receiver successfully overcame electronic jamming in various scenarios, including multiple simultaneous jamming, the company said.
”GPS jamming has become an acute threat to armed forces operating in the modern battle arena,” said Kent Jacobson, vice president of the BAE Systems Sensor Integration business in Austin, Texas. “BAE Systems developed a unique system that offers operational immunity against electronic jamming and disruptions to maintain precise and reliable GPS operation, even in multiple jamming environments.”
